One particular of the most well known sorts of autism care is applied behavior analysis (ABA). ABA therapy makes use of rules of Discovering principle to bolster preferred behaviors cutting down tough types. By structured, one particular-on-a single classes, those with autism learn most likely profitable new skills and behaviors inside the systematic and incremental manner. ABA therapy is extremely individualized, with treatment programs tailor-made to each individual's certain strengths, problems, and objectives.
Speech and language care is One more crucial Component of autism therapy, specially just in case you wrestle with interaction challenges. Speech therapists use folks with regard to the spectrum to more enhance verbal and nonverbal conversation competencies, enrich vocabulary and grammar, and address issues such as echolalia or pragmatic language deficits. Augmentative and option communication (AAC) devices may also be utilized to help individuals who have constrained verbal abilities.
Occupational therapy performs an important job in addressing sensory sensitivities and marketing impartial living capabilities among people with autism. Occupational therapists help people create means of deal with sensory overload, boost fantastic and gross motor skills, and enhance things to do of day-to-day residing like dressing, grooming, and food preparing. Sensory integration therapy, a specialized way of occupational therapy, targets assisting folks regulate their sensory experiences and create adaptive responses to sensory stimuli.
